From Target Tracking to Targeting Track -- Part III: Stochastic Process Modeling and Online Learning
Li, Tiancheng, Wang, Jingyuan, Li, Guchong, Gao, Dengwei
--This is the third part of a series of studies that model the target trajectory, which describes the target state evolution over continuous time, as a sample path of a stochastic process (SP). By adopting a deterministic-stochastic decomposition framework, we decompose the learning of the trajectory SP into two sequential stages: the first fits the deterministic trend of the trajectory using a curve function of time, while the second estimates the residual stochastic component through parametric learning of either a Gaussian process (GP) or Student's-t process (StP). This leads to a Markov-free data-driven tracking approach that produces the continuous-time trajectory with minimal prior knowledge of the target dynamics. It does not only take advantage of the smooth trend of the target but also makes use of the long-term temporal correlation of both the data noise and the model fitting error . Simulations in four maneuvering target tracking scenarios have demonstrated its effectiveness and superiority in comparison with existing approaches. ARGET tracking that involves the online estimation of the trajectory of a target has been a long-standing research topic and plays a significant role in aerospace, traffic, defense, robotics, etc. [1] In essence, target tracking is more about estimating the continuous-time trajectory of the target rather than merely a finite number of point states. The continuous-time trajectory enables the acquisition of a point estimate of the state at any time in the trajectory period. However, the converse is not true.
